Uterine descensus is also known as uterine ________

A) inflammation
B) herniation
C) prolapse
D) retroflexion


C
Explanation: A) Uterine descensus is an abnormal position, not an inflammation.
B) Uterine descensus is an abnormal position, not a weakness in the uterine wall (hernia).
C) Correct!
D) Retroflexion is an abnormal, bent position of the uterus, but is not the same as uterine descensus.
